Hi, I’ve made a simple lucky hit browser game. That is my project, I’ve been making it for the last three months with the help of several people. The name is «Lucky Hit Challenge» and your goal is to play lucky hit all the day long to earn money and spend them on Shenmue III Kickstarter, competing with each other who will donate more. You can play it here http://goo.gl/eG2aoj

Our goal is to earn $25,000,000 for Shenmue III development with the power of shenmue community. I’ve included some viral instruments for you, so you can share your donation amount on twitter and spam «Do you want to play a game of Lucky Hit?» to all of your friends everyday. I hope you'll like it.

I think we can do it before the new year… or not. It depends on you!

Concerning the future of the project: for now we have only one board and I need your feedback to improve ball physics and to know how to proceed after. Maybe we could make lucky hit game of our dreams for steam? Or we can go mobile…I don’t know yet. But it would be kinda cool to have a really good lucky hit game, not that crap on the market now.

Postby BlueMue » Thu Dec 18, 2014 4:23 pm

The challenge mode actually makes the game a lot more interesting. I like that and also the fact that the music makes it more dramatic. A releaving jingle or little voice clip from Ryo when you win would work really well there.

With the extra pockets and high odds it's way to easy now though. I just spent 5 dollars less then the maximum bid and made about 14 million HK$ within 6 rounds or so. I stopped playing there because I didn't want to spoil the thing even more then I already did.

You should probably design it so that the odds are only like 2x when you don't bid all your money. There should be bigger bidding steps as the amount of money increases. Going up and down in only 5 dollar steps is tedious even when you only have like 500 HK$.

One thing I noticed in the old version already but forgott to mention. The odds display is a bit missleading, as the thing works different in Shenmue II. Like when you bet 15 HK$ with a 3x odd you'll have 45 HK$ when you win. In your game it's 60 HK$ instead. The difference is that the amount you bet is subtracted from your money first. So this should either be adopted like this or the odds should be shown as one number higher as they currently are.
